Weddings are usually peaceful occasions, filled with laughter, tears of joy and happiness. That is unless director Christopher Nolan and the cast of "The Dark Knight Rises" decided to film on location in Pittsburgh right next to your wedding chapel. Then it would be filled with gunfire, explosions and Bane, everybody's favorite mouth-breathing baddie.

That is basically what happened back in 2011. A couple had booked their wedding location at a nearby church well in advance, only to learn upon arrival that right down the street a battle for Gotham City was raging.

One person who was on-hand for the spectacle took to Reddit to give some context for a photo of Bane in the midst of a wedding. "I was actually there watching the filming when this happened," he says. "There was no way the bride and groom could have known they were going to be filming a movie when they booked the chapel, so it basically caused a lot of inconvenience for them and their guests as there were explosions and gunfire on the street during their wedding."

Now this could totally ruin your wedding, or make it totally awesome, depending on who you are. Thankfully the film's producers were cool about the entire mix-up (and probably a little guilt ridden). They parked the tank-like Batmobile from the film in front of the chapel so the bride and groom could take pictures with it.

Tom Hardy dressed as Bane even got in on the fun, waving at bridesmaids as they walked by.
